分享一个我做的代理客户端 Aircan,支持透明代理, APP 分流

5 小时 22 分钟前
 xie919

最近做了一个代理客户端,叫 Aircan

主要功能:

  1. 可以自己选择哪些 APP 走代理

  2. 有透明代理模式,可以不用 tun 改系统路由表

  3. 我在基础的规则分流前增加了一层根据 APP 分流。

  4. 附加一些模块化的功能

  5. 统一管理规则,全部订阅都用同一套规则

举个例子:

双层分流

开启应用规则后,可以设置默认直连,或默认代理

再单独设置 chrome 走代理,然后 chrome 内部再根据域名规则分流,也可以设置整个 chrome 整体走某个节点。

mitm 功能

给系统装上 root ca 之后就可以查看流量了。

JS 脚本的实现也依赖这个 mitm ,参考洋葱模型,可以拦截修改请求和响应。

连接查看器

因为有了 mitm ,流量对于你是透明的,所以也就能看到 https 加密流量了。

额外的模块化功能

Tailscale ,连入的时候可以选择一个出口做中继

Warp 出口,给全部节点套一个 warp 出口,加强一下个人隐私。

cloudflared 的 tunnel 功能也加入了。这个是我自己用于测试接口的,就不用配 frp 了,直接加个设置就行。

目前大部分功能处于简单能用的阶段,还需要后的持续优化完善。

关于跨平台: 软件是用 Flutter 做的,所以跨平台方面还好,macOS 是我的主要平台,所以先发布了。后续 windows 等其他平台陆续处理。

软件截图:

官网地址:

https://aircan.app/

节点订阅地址支持 clash 的订阅。

目前免费 7 天全功能试用

529 次点击
所在节点    分享创造
10 条回复
Sosocould
3 小时 40 分钟前
付费点是什么
xie919
3 小时 32 分钟前
@Sosocould TUN 模式会改路由,部分软件又不能自动读取系统的代理设置,加个透明代理模式,多个选择。
还有 MITM 相关的功能,可以作为简单的抓包工具。
regent
3 小时 22 分钟前
后面会在苹果商店上架吗
xie919
3 小时 5 分钟前
@regent 商店有很大的限制,macos 版本得移除一些才能。
如果你担心安全问题,目前软件也是经过 macos 公证检查过的~ 因为网络扩展有限制
Fish1024
2 小时 49 分钟前
够漂亮的
geeglo
1 小时 30 分钟前
什么内核的?
liuzhihang
1 小时 20 分钟前
按年收费的订阅制,看着是 vibe coding 的。
xie919
1 小时 9 分钟前
@geeglo 自己做的,主要学习参考 mihomo 和 sing-box
xie919
1 小时 8 分钟前
@liuzhihang 确实,AI 加速了很多的时间。
IlIl
16 分钟前
东西不错,但是 1 年订阅的价格赶上绝大部分的买断价格了

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1217895

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X